Switch Wiring - Low Side, High Side
When controlling a load, a switch can be wired between the positive side of the power source and the load. This switch is
called a "high side" switch. The switch supplies the power to the load. When a switch is wired between the negative side
of the power source and the load, it is a "low side" switch. The switch provides the ground to the load.
A low side switch will allow voltage to be present on the load. No power is applied because the switch is stopping current
flow. This voltage can be seen if the measurement is taken with one test lead on the load and the other on the battery
negative side or grounded to the vehicle. What is actually being measured is the voltage drop across the switch. This
could mislead a technician into thinking the load is receiving power but not operating. To produce an accurate picture of
power or voltage applied to the load, measure voltage across the load’s power terminals. Also, the technician can mea-
sure the voltage at both power terminals with respect to battery ground. The difference between those two measure-
ments is the voltage applied to the load.
